Trading Sectors: A Deep Dive into Day Trading

Symbolizes a unique type of investment strategy which has become popular on the stage in recent times.

In simple words, it involves the purchase and sale of stocks or other securities all in a day's work. As such, all positions are supposed to be closed before the market closes for the trading day

Therefore, it implies that day trading professionals typically don't hold onto financial securities post trading hours. Done properly, it’s possible to turn a tidy profit, but it also has its share of risks and challenges

Indeed its quick speed may cause significant profits or substantial losses. As such, day trading isn't recommended for all. It demands a intense understanding of the stock market trend coupled with a disciplined strategy.

They use different methods, such as scalping, wherein they attempt to get profit by selling the stock just after a few minutes of buying it. Another commonly used method is certainly swing trading, where traders attempt to gain profits from a stock within one to four days.

For day trading, one needs to have extensive knowledge, experience and time. You must be able to watch the market closely and react instantly on the data you gather.

It is indeed a high-pressure and high-stakes career. But for individuals with the right skills and temperament, it can provide substantial rewards in the financial sector.
